  • New window opens behind, etc.

    I'm running Safari 4.0.5. Several things are happening. I can't launch Safari directly from the dock. The Safari icon on the dock open a finder window with the Safari icon, from which I can launch Safari.
    After several minutes of inactivity, the address bar will not accept input. Clicking on the bar moves the bar. I'm lucky if re-launching Safari solves the problem. Then there are the windows. When I click on a link, the new window opens behind the old one. Clicking on the window does not bring it to the front. I have to move the original window out of the way in order to enter text or click on links in the new window. Sometimes, the dock indicates Safari is running, and there is a Safari window open, but not active. Clicking in the window does not make Safari active. Sometimes Safari is active and I want to go to the Finder. Clicking on the desktop does not take me to the Finder.

    HI John,
    Move the current Safari icon off the Dock. Just click and drag the icon straight up until it goes "poof".
    Now go to your Applications folder and try launching Safari from there. If you can, then you will see a new Safari icon in the Dock. Click that then click: Options/Keep in Dock. or just Keep in Dock.
    You may need to reset Safari and empty the cache also.
    From the Safari Menu Bar, click Safari / Empty Cache. When you are done with that...
    From the Safari Menu Bar, click Safari / Reset Safari. Select the top 5 buttons and click Reset. Relaunch Safari. If you still have problems...go here for trouble shooting 3rd party plugins or input managers which might be causing the problem. Safari: Add-ons may cause Safari to unexpectedly quit or have performance issues
    Make sure Safari is not running in Rosetta. Right or control click the Safari icon in your Applications folder then click Get Info. In the Get Info window click the black disclosure triangle so it faces down. Where you see Open using Rosetta... make sure that is NOT selected.
    If you still have problems, go to the Safari Menu Bar, click Safari/Preferences. Make note of all the preferences under each tab. Quit Safari. Now go to ~/Library/Preferences and move this file com.apple.safari.plist to the Desktop. Relaunch Safari. If it's a successful launch, then that .plist file needs to be moved to the Trash.

  • How can I make the UITableView go away?  The New NIB opens behind it

    The new NIB opens behind the table and the table doesn't animate away.
    I am using a TabBar Application if that makes any difference.
    Thanks!!
    - (void)tableView:(UITableView *)tableView
    didSelectRowAtIndexPath:(NSIndexPath *)indexPath
    NSInteger row = [indexPath row];
    if (row == 0)
    MoreZeroViewController *view2 = [[MoreZeroViewController alloc] initWithNibName:@"MoreZeroView" bundle:[NSBundle mainBundle]];
    self.moreZeroViewController = view2;
    [[self navigationController] pushViewController:moreZeroViewController animated:YES];
    [self.view addSubview:view2.view];
    [view2 release];

    Have you inspected the navigationController you are attempting to push the view with in the debugger? I'm guessing that it is nil since you are using a TabBar controller. The line after the pushViewController adds the new view as a sub view - that does not change what is already there so you will continue to see your table. What you need to do is to create a UINavigationController - insert that into the hierarchy then use it to push your new view. It can be a little tricky to get the UINavigationController and UITabbrController to peacefully coexist. Try searching these forums for how to make that work - I have that topic discussed.

  • New message opens behind email window

    We are using Windows 7 and Outlook 2010. When opening a new message or replying, the new window opens behind the email and is unseen. Is there a way to make the new window open on top (always)?

    Hi,
    To resolve this issue, modify the value of the ForegroundLockTimeout registry entry in Registry Editor. To do this, follow these steps:
    ===============
    Important This section, method, or task contains steps that tell you how to modify the registry. However,
    serious problems might occur if you modify the registry incorrectly. Therefore, make sure that you follow these steps carefully. For added protection, back up the registry before you modify it. Then, you can restore the registry if a problem occurs.
    1.
    Click Start
    , click Run , type regedit in the Open
    box, and then click OK .
    2.
    In Registry Editor, locate and then click the following registry subkey:
    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\Desktop
    3.
    In the right pane, locate and then double-click
    ForegroundLockTimeout .
    4.
    Under Base , click
    Decimal , type 0 in the Value data
    box, and then click OK .
    Note The default decimal value for the ForegroundLockTimeout registry entry is set as
    200000 .
    5.
    Quit Registry Editor.
    6.
    Restart your computer.

  • I would like all links to open in the active tab, unless I command-click on the link.

    I've searched for answers to this question, and I was able to adjust the values for preferences in about:config so that all links open in the active tab, but after doing so I am unable to command-click to open a link in a new tab. Is there any way to change certain preferences so that command-clicking will override the browser.link.open_newwindow preferences? Or maybe there's some other way around this?
    This might seem like an odd request, but several sites I use (Tumblr especially) open nearly all links in a new tab by default, and it quickly gets out of hand. A "same-tab unless command-click" configuration would allow me to control where every link opens. Also, I would still like all links from external applications to load in a new tab.
    I'm using Firefox 32.0 on Mac OS X 10.9.4.
    Thanks

    Your request sounds similar to this old thread, except that you want a different setting for the third preference: [https://support.mozilla.org/questions/985943 How do I get when I click on a link it will not open in new tab? I want to open in the same tab where I clicked on that click.]
    (1) In a new tab, type or paste <strong>about:config</strong> and press Enter. Click the button promising to be careful.
    (2) In the filter box, type or paste <strong>link.o</strong> and pause while the list is filtered.
    (3) Double click these to modify the values as desired:
    <strong>(A) browser.link.open_newwindow</strong>
    3 = divert new window to a new tab (<u>default</u>) (checked*)
    2 = allow link to open a new window (unchecked*)
    '''1 = force new window into same tab'''
    <strong>*</strong> First checkbox in Options &gt; Tabs
    <strong>(B) browser.link.open_newwindow.restriction</strong> - for links in Firefox tabs
    '''0 = apply the setting under (A) to ALL new windows (even script windows)'''
    2 = apply the setting under (A) to normal windows, but NOT to script windows with features (<u>default</u>)
    1 = override the setting under (A) and always use new windows
    <strong>(C) browser.link.open_newwindow.override.external</strong> - for links in other programs
    -1 = apply the setting under (A) to external links (<u>default</u>)
    '''3 = open external links in a <u>new tab</u> in the last active window'''
    2 = open external links in a <u>new window</u>
    1 = open external links in the <u>last active tab</u> replacing the current page
    Does that combination work?
